gpt4 book ai didi

python - 删除N个随机对象Django orm

转载 作者:行者123 更新时间:2023-12-01 03:54:37 27 4
gpt4 key购买 nike

如何在 Django 中删除 100 个随机选择的对象?

示例:

Book.objects.all()[:100].delete()

最佳答案

我不明白这什么时候有用,但这是一种方法

import random
ids = random.sample(Book.objects.values_list('pk', flat=True), 100)
Book.objects.filter(pk__in=ids).delete()

关于python - 删除N个随机对象Django orm,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37691146/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com